Irish logistics company McBurney Transport Group has deployed Freeway Fleet Systems' software to help manage its fleet.
The asset management software will support the management of 1,400 vehicles and trailers, allowing McBurney to control its entire fleet maintenance from a single interface.
Freeway's system was selected for its additional product features, countless integrations and a high level of customisation, following an extensive research period.
McBurney's Fleet Manager, Sammy Hamill explained: "As part of the evaluation process we visited another existing Freeway user to see the system working in a live environment. This gave us the confidence to proceed with the Freeway installation because we realised how tailored it could be to our specific requirements. The visibility over asset costs and stock control, as well as simplified external and internal invoicing procedures, were additional benefits that we could see being extremely beneficial from the outset."
Genie Insight, Freeway's Irish partner, helped support the implementation of the software, with McBurney officially going live with the system in September 2018.
As well as managing its entire fleet with the new system, McBurney is also scheduling over 6,000 annual service checks using Freeway, including truck and trailer OLIs, MOTs, oil changes, tachograph calibrations and fridge motor inspections. A componentry scheme has also been designed to facilitate the coding and import of over 4,000 parts in the company's combined impress and owned inventory stock.
The system has also been introduced to 20 HGV mechanics and trailer fitters across the company's two maintenance facilities in Ballymena and Liverpool.
